Owning a Miniature Poodle in The Bronx
City apartment life in The Bronx runs through a four-season routine, which suits a Mini Poodle with the breed's adaptable nature. Thirty to forty-five minutes of daily activity comes from two short sidewalk walks plus indoor training. Summer walks happen at comfortable hours, winter walks shorten on bitter mornings with a coat layer over the curly coat, and slushy spring returns get toweled at the door. The breed at ten to fifteen pounds slots into any city apartment or condo without size issues. The dog rides smoothly in city traffic and is welcome at most leashed-dog patios and stores. Two daily portions of small-breed kibble keep adults near twelve to thirteen pounds. The curly coat needs brushing several times a week and a groomer trim every four to six weeks. Three to five weeks of indoor scheduling usually finishes housetraining. Twelve to fifteen years is the average lifespan with regular vet care in place. The breed forms close family bonds in the first weeks home and is quiet enough for shared-wall living.

About Miniature Poodles
The Miniature Poodle is a purebred dog recognized by the American Kennel Club as part of the Non-Sporting Group. They are the mid-sized variety of the three Poodle sizes, standing between 10 and 15 inches at the shoulder and weighing 10 to 15 pounds. Despite what many people assume about the breed, Poodles were not bred to be fancy house dogs. They were originally developed in Germany as water retrievers for duck hunters, and that working background is still very much a part of who they are today. Miniature Poodles are one of the most intelligent dog breeds in the world, consistently ranked in the top three. They are quick learners, respond well to most training, and like to please their owners. This makes them a great choice for both new and experienced dog owners. Their temperament is playful, loyal, and affectionate. They bond closely with their families and do well with children and other pets when properly socialized. Miniature Poodles have a single layer curly coat that is low shedding and widely considered hypoallergenic, making them one of the better options for people who deal with dog allergies. That coat does require regular maintenance, though. Brushing several times a week is important to prevent matting, and most owners keep their Poodle on a professional grooming schedule every four to six weeks. This is an active breed that needs more daily physical and mental stimulation than most breeds. Going on a good walk, play session, or training exercise every day goes a long way to keep them healthy and well-behaved. Without enough activity or attention, they can get bored and develop unwanted habits like barking or chewing. Miniature Poodles are a long lived breed with an average lifespan of 12 to 15 years, and many live well beyond that with proper nutrition and consistent veterinary care.

Coat color options on the Miniature Poodle run wide, including black, white, apricot, red, silver, brown, cream, and parti combinations. That variety lets The Bronx families pick a color that fits the household aesthetic without sacrificing temperament or build. Coat color fading is normal in the breed, with red puppies often lightening to apricot over the first year and black puppies sometimes clearing to silver. The shifts are part of normal breed development.
